FWD:signs warning of death indicate signs of a good hike

this morning aaron and i hiked the precipice trail which is often closed this time of year because of nesting peregrine falcons (they nested but no chicks). this is a 'strenuous ladder' hike with two signs at the bottom warning us we needed to be fit and properly equipped & that people have died on this trail. the hype is true. in many places there are big boulders to pull yourself over & iron rungs to climb otherwise unscaleable rock faces & iron bars in places with scary precarious footing or nothing to hold on to. aaron thought it was awesome & i thought it was kind of scary. i am so glad there is another way down. none of it was dangerous if you were careful & paid attention, but still heart-stopping. after leisurely coming down champlain south we drove the shore road to beehive- basically a mini version of precipice, but a bit tamer. we finished with a loop down to a pond called
the bowl. in town for internet, reservations, & lunch and a easy peasy afternoon hike is planned.
